Google, Meta and Twitter all have complex restrictions on crypto advertising. Here's how the best performance marketers navigate these restrictions and drive measurable results.

Crypto advertising restrictions have forced Web3 marketers to become the most creative performance marketers in any industry. When your primary channels block you, you innovate.

Channels that still work for crypto: Programmatic display on crypto-adjacent sites (CoinGecko, CoinMarketCap, The Block). Native advertising with compliant messaging. Sponsored content on crypto news platforms. LinkedIn (with educational framing). Reddit (with community-first approach).

The compliance workaround playbook: "Blockchain technology" messaging passes review where "cryptocurrency" doesn't. Educational content framing consistently performs better with ad platforms than direct product promotion. Country targeting to exclude restricted jurisdictions is essential for approval.

Measurement without third-party cookies: First-party data collection has become critical. Crypto projects that built email lists and server communities before the cookie apocalypse are significantly outperforming those that didn't.
